What Is Electrical Estimating Software?

Electrical estimating software is technology designed to help contractors calculate and organize the costs associated with electrical projects.

Depending on the software, it may help with:

  • Material takeoffs
  • Labor calculations
  • Material pricing
  • Equipment costs
  • Project scope
  • Overhead
  • Markup
  • Profit calculations
  • Proposals
  • Project documentation

Some modern platforms also incorporate artificial intelligence to assist with analyzing project documents and estimating tasks.

The exact features vary between software platforms, so contractors should evaluate what each system can actually do before choosing one.

Why Do Electrical Contractors Use Estimating Software?

Estimating an electrical project manually can involve a significant amount of repetitive work.

An estimator may need to review drawings, count materials, determine quantities, calculate labor hours, research pricing, calculate overhead, apply markup, and prepare a proposal.

Estimating software can help organize these activities into a repeatable process.

The biggest benefit isn't simply having a calculator. It's having a system for managing the information involved in creating an estimate.

What Features Should Electrical Estimating Software Have?

Not every contractor needs the same features.

However, there are several capabilities worth considering when comparing estimating software.

Material Takeoffs

A good estimating workflow needs accurate quantities.

Software can help contractors organize materials such as:

  • Conduit
  • Wire
  • Cable
  • Receptacles
  • Switches
  • Lighting
  • Panels
  • Breakers
  • Disconnects
  • Junction boxes
  • Fittings
  • Equipment connections

Some platforms also provide tools designed to assist with digital plan takeoffs.

Labor Estimating

Material costs are only part of an electrical estimate.

Contractors also need to determine how many labor hours will be required to complete the work.

Estimating software can help organize labor rates, quantities, productivity assumptions, and other labor-related information.

Material Pricing

Material prices can change frequently.

Estimating software may allow contractors to maintain pricing information or enter current supplier pricing into an estimate.

For larger projects, contractors may also need to enter quotes received from distributors and manufacturers.

Markup and Profit

A professional estimating system should make it easy to account for overhead and profit.

Contractors need to understand the difference between cost, markup, and profit margin when determining their selling price.

Proposals

Some estimating platforms can help turn estimate information into professional customer proposals.

This can reduce the amount of time spent moving information from one system to another.

Manual Estimating vs. Estimating Software

Manual estimating can work.

Many successful contractors have built profitable businesses using spreadsheets, calculators, printed plans, and years of experience.

The problem is that manual processes can become increasingly difficult to manage as project volume grows.

Imagine an estimator working on several bids at the same time.

Each project may have different drawings, material requirements, labor assumptions, supplier quotes, and deadlines.

A structured estimating system can help keep that information organized.

Software doesn't replace estimating knowledge. It provides a framework for applying that knowledge more efficiently.

Does Electrical Estimating Software Replace an Estimator?

No.

Software can perform calculations and help organize information, but experienced electrical contractors bring knowledge that software cannot completely replace.

Contractors understand real-world conditions such as:

  • Jobsite access
  • Crew productivity
  • Installation difficulty
  • Local labor conditions
  • Material availability
  • Project risks
  • Existing conditions
  • Customer requirements
  • Construction schedules

Those factors can have a major impact on the final cost of a project.

The best approach is often to use software as a tool that supports the estimator rather than treating it as a replacement for professional judgment.

How Much Does Electrical Estimating Software Cost?

The cost varies significantly depending on the software and features.

Some platforms charge monthly subscriptions. Others may use annual plans, per-user pricing, project-based pricing, or different packages based on functionality.

When comparing prices, contractors should look beyond the subscription cost.

Consider how much time the software could save, how many estimates the company completes each month, and whether the software can help reduce costly estimating mistakes.

A tool that saves several hours per project may provide significant value for a busy contractor.

How to Choose the Right Electrical Estimating Software

Before choosing an estimating platform, make a list of the tasks you currently perform manually.

For example:

  • How do you perform takeoffs?
  • How do you calculate labor?
  • Where do you store material pricing?
  • How do you track project information?
  • How do you calculate markup?
  • How do you create proposals?
  • How long does a typical estimate take?

Then compare software based on those requirements.

Ease of Use

A powerful platform isn't useful if your team finds it difficult to operate.

Look for a system with an intuitive workflow.

Takeoff Capabilities

If your company frequently estimates from construction plans, takeoff capabilities should be an important consideration.

AI Features

If you're interested in AI, determine exactly what the platform's AI can do.

Don't choose software simply because it has "AI" in the name.

Look at how the technology actually assists with estimating.

Pricing

Compare the cost against the value the software provides.

Flexibility

Your estimating process may change as your company grows.

Look for software that can accommodate larger projects and additional estimating requirements.
